Hair’s Intrinsic Design and Ancestral Insights
The unique helical shape of textured hair, from loose waves to tight coils, means that the cuticle layers, which protect the inner cortex, do not lie as flat as they do on straight hair. This lifted cuticle can allow moisture to escape more readily, making textured hair naturally prone to dryness. This biological reality, often misunderstood in historical contexts that favored different hair types, was inherently recognized by ancestral communities. Their hair care practices centered on replenishing and retaining moisture, an intuitive scientific response to a physiological need.
Consider the profound wisdom embedded in ancient African communities, where hair was more than mere adornment. It served as a communicative device, signaling age, marital status, social standing, and even ethnic identity. In Yoruba culture, for example, hair was seen as the most elevated part of the body, a conduit for spiritual connection.
Braided hair was used to send messages to the gods, underscoring the deep spiritual and social meaning tied to hair care practices. This perspective elevates hair care beyond superficiality, placing it within a holistic view of well-being and communal identity.

The Elemental Science of Heritage Ingredients
Traditional ingredients often possessed properties that modern science now attributes to specific chemical compounds. The efficacy of these time-honored elements is rooted in their molecular structure and how they interact with the hair shaft and scalp.
- Lipids and Butters ❉ Ingredients such as Shea Butter (from the karite tree), Cocoa Butter, and various plant oils (like coconut or olive) were staples. Scientifically, these are rich in fatty acids, particularly oleic and stearic acids, which are known for their emollient and occlusive properties. They create a protective barrier on the hair surface, sealing in moisture and reducing water loss. Coconut oil, notably, contains lauric acid, a medium-chain fatty acid capable of penetrating the hair shaft, reducing protein loss.
- Humectants ❉ Substances like Honey and Aloe Vera were employed for their ability to draw moisture from the air and bind it to the hair. Aloe vera, rich in polysaccharides, vitamins, and enzymes, offers hydrating and soothing benefits to the scalp.
- Clays and Earths ❉ Rhassoul Clay from the Atlas Mountains of Morocco, and Bentonite Clay, are mineral-rich natural cleansers. Rhassoul clay, for instance, contains high levels of silica, magnesium, and calcium. These minerals contribute to its ability to absorb impurities and excess sebum without stripping hair of its natural oils, providing gentle cleansing and conditioning. Bentonite clay, derived from aged volcanic ash, carries an electrical charge when mixed with water, drawing out positively charged impurities and toxins.
- Plant-Based Proteins and Compounds ❉ Rice Water, a practice dating back to ancient Japan and adopted in various cultures, is known to contain inositol, a carbohydrate that can penetrate damaged hair and repair it from within. It also contains amino acids, the building blocks of protein, which strengthen hair fibers, making them more resilient.

Ancestral Roots of Hair Preservation
Traditional styling practices for textured hair were deeply intertwined with its preservation. Styles like braids, twists, and cornrows, seen across various African cultures, were not only aesthetic choices but also practical solutions for maintaining hair health and managing its unique structure. These methods minimized daily manipulation, protecting the delicate strands from environmental damage and reducing breakage. This deliberate choice of protective styles allowed for length retention, a physical manifestation of healthy hair, often revered in many communities.
For instance, in pre-colonial Africa, hair styling was a significant aspect of communication, identifying an individual’s status, origin, and even spiritual beliefs. The time-consuming nature of these practices, sometimes taking hours or days, was a social opportunity for bonding among family and friends, a tradition that persists today. The science behind these styles is straightforward ❉ by keeping the hair grouped and tucked away, exposure to friction, sun, and pollutants is reduced, preserving the integrity of the hair shaft.

The Purposeful Application of Cleansing and Conditioning
Cleansing rituals varied across cultures, but a common thread was the use of natural, gentle agents. African black soap, originating from West and Central Africa, was crafted from dried cocoa pods, plantain skins, palm oil, and shea butter. Its efficacy stems from its saponin content, which acts as a natural surfactant, cleansing the hair and scalp without stripping essential moisture. This stands in contrast to harsh, modern detergents that can leave textured hair feeling dry and brittle.
Conditioning and moisturizing were central to traditional care. The layering of oils and butters, often applied to damp hair, created a lasting barrier. This method, often referred to as ‘greasing’ the hair, was a tradition passed down through African ancestors, using natural products to sustain and maintain textured hair. Scientifically, this layering technique serves to seal in water, reduce frizz by smoothing the cuticle, and enhance the hair’s elasticity, making it less prone to breakage.

A Specific Historical Example ❉ The Chebe Ritual of Chad
One compelling example of scientific principles validating traditional practices is the use of Chebe Powder by the Basara women of Chad. This centuries-old ritual involves coating the hair, from root to end, with a paste made from a blend of ingredients, primarily Croton zambesicus seeds (also known as Chebe seeds), Mahllaba Soubiane seeds (cherry kernels), missic stone (incense resin), cloves, and samour resin (gum arabic).
The Basara women are renowned for their remarkably long, strong hair, often reaching waist or thigh length. The secret lies not in direct hair growth stimulation, but in length retention. The Chebe powder, when mixed with oils or water and applied to the hair, acts as a potent conditioner and lubricant.
The scientific explanation lies in the properties of its components. The powdered ingredients, when applied, create a protective coating around each hair strand. This coating reduces friction between hair strands, which is a primary cause of breakage in tightly coiled hair. By minimizing mechanical stress, the hair is allowed to grow longer without breaking off.
The mixture also helps to lock in moisture, preventing the dryness that makes textured hair brittle. Cloves, present in the mixture, are known to contain compounds that improve blood circulation and prevent dry hair. The resins provide a sealing effect, further aiding moisture retention.
Ache Moussa, a skilled artisan in N’Djamena, Chad, continues this ritual, applying the paste and shaping clients’ hair into traditional Gourone styles, consisting of large, thick plaits. This practice, passed down through generations, highlights the enduring efficacy of Chebe. While scientific literature on Chebe powder is still developing, anecdotal evidence and the observable results on Basara women’s hair provide a compelling case for its effectiveness in preserving length and strength through lubrication and moisture sealing (Ogana, as cited in Harper’s BAZAAR, 2021).

Tools of the Ancestors
Beyond ingredients and styles, the tools employed in traditional hair care also reflect an understanding of textured hair’s needs. Wide-toothed combs, often crafted from wood or bone, were designed to detangle without causing excessive pulling or breakage. Hairpins and adornments served not only decorative purposes but also helped secure styles and protect the hair. The thoughtful design of these implements speaks to a deep, experiential knowledge of hair manipulation and protection.
The practices of communal grooming, where hair was cared for by family and community members, also served a vital function beyond the physical act. These gatherings provided opportunities for knowledge transfer, skill sharing, and the strengthening of social bonds, reinforcing the cultural significance of hair care as a shared heritage.

Understanding Ingredient Efficacy at a Deeper Level
The efficacy of many traditional ingredients can be attributed to specific biomolecules and their interactions with the hair and scalp.
- Fatty Acid Profiles of Oils and Butters ❉ Beyond simply sealing moisture, the diverse fatty acid compositions of traditional oils contribute unique benefits. Shea Butter, with its high concentration of oleic and stearic acids, provides exceptional emollience, forming a protective film. Castor Oil, a common ingredient in many ancestral preparations, contains ricinoleic acid, a hydroxyl fatty acid with reported anti-inflammatory properties, potentially benefiting scalp health. The varied chain lengths and saturation levels of these fatty acids influence their penetration depth and ability to coat the hair shaft, affecting elasticity and breakage resistance.
- Polysaccharides and Hydration ❉ Ingredients like Aloe Vera contain complex polysaccharides that act as humectants, drawing and holding water molecules. This is especially vital for textured hair, which requires consistent hydration to maintain flexibility and prevent brittleness. The presence of these natural polymers contributes to the hair’s suppleness and ability to resist mechanical stress.
- Minerals in Clays ❉ The mineral composition of clays such as Rhassoul (rich in silica, magnesium, calcium) and Bentonite (calcium, iron, magnesium, potassium, silica) goes beyond simple cleansing. Silica strengthens hair shafts and promotes elasticity. Magnesium can soothe irritated scalps and regulate sebum production. These minerals contribute to scalp health, which is a precursor to healthy hair growth. Their negative charge allows them to adsorb positively charged impurities, providing a gentle yet effective cleansing action.
- Inositol and Hair Repair ❉ Rice Water‘s power is largely attributed to inositol. This cyclic alcohol, a type of carbohydrate, has been scientifically shown to penetrate damaged hair and repair it from the inside out. It helps to reduce surface friction on the hair, leading to increased elasticity and a smoother cuticle, which in turn reduces tangles and breakage. The amino acids and vitamins (B and E) present in rice water further nourish hair follicles and strengthen fibers, promoting overall hair health.

Hair as a Symbol of Resistance and Identity
The historical journey of textured hair is not without its struggles. During the transatlantic slave trade, enslaved Africans were forcibly shorn of their hair, an act designed to dehumanize and erase their cultural identity. This brutal act severed a deep connection to their homeland and traditions.
Despite this, hair became a symbol of resilience and resistance. Enslaved people would braid coded messages into their hair, or use available oils and greases (like butter or goose grease) to maintain their hair on Sundays, their only day of rest.
In later centuries, societal pressures often pushed Black individuals to conform to Eurocentric beauty standards, leading to the use of hot combs and chemical relaxers. Yet, the mid-1960s saw the rise of the Civil Rights Movement, where the Afro hairstyle became a powerful statement of Black pride and activism, a visual reclamation of heritage. Braids, locs, and headwraps also became symbols of cultural affirmation. This ongoing narrative demonstrates how hair, its care, and the ingredients used, are deeply embedded in the collective experience and enduring spirit of Black and mixed-race communities.
